>> Jeanette Lynn Mansfield <<
>> March 10, 1948 — July 9, 2013 <<
Jeanne was born in Tulsa, Okla., March 10, 1948. She passed away at her home Tuesday, after a courageous one-year journey of strokes and heart attacks. She moved to Lake Havasu City in 1997 with her husband, Michael Mansfield, from Denver, Colo. She was a wonderful mother, grandmother and friend. Jeanne’s kind heart and sense of humor captured everyone’s heart.
Jeanne enjoyed spending time with her friends. She was an incredible shuffleboard player and didn’t like to lose. She enjoyed traveling, boating and crossword puzzles.
She was preceded in death by her parents, Edmond and Dorothy Craig; her grandson, Kindahl Cottrell; and her husband, Michael Mansfield. She is survived by her three daughters, Angela Mansfield, Holly Cottrell (Steve) and Jennifer DeMara (Troy); six grandchildren, Cody Mansfield, Griffin Cottrell, Briceson Cottrell, Meagan DeMara, Rayce Leivas and Tate Demara; and her siblings, Pamela Sally and Edmond Craig Jr. Later in life she fell in love with her soul mate, Sam Cooper, and was like a mother to his daughter, Jeana Diehlman. Jeanne will be greatly missed by all.
